Datadog stock jumps 10% on tech company's inclusion in S&P 500 index
CNBC· 2025-07-02 22:41
The Datadog stand is being displayed on day one of the AWS Summit Seoul 2024 at the COEX Convention and Exhibition Center in Seoul, South Korea, on May 16, 2024.Datadog shares were up 10% in extended trading on Wednesday after S&P Global said the monitoring software provider will replace Juniper Networks in the S&P 500 U.S. stock index.S&P Global is making the change effective before the beginning of trading on July 9, according to a statement.Computer server maker Hewlett Packard Enterprise, also a constit ...

实验室10篇论文被ICCV 2025录用
自动驾驶之心· 2025-07-02 13:54
Core Insights - The article discusses the acceptance of 10 papers from a laboratory at the 20th ICCV International Conference on Computer Vision, highlighting advancements in 3D vision and related technologies [25]. Paper Summaries Paper 1: Domain-aware Category-level Geometry Learning Segmentation for 3D Point Clouds - This paper addresses domain generalization in 3D scene segmentation, proposing a framework that couples geometric embedding with semantic learning to enhance model generalization [1]. Paper 2: Hierarchical Variational Test-Time Prompt Generation for Zero-Shot Generalization - The authors introduce a hierarchical variational method for dynamic prompt generation during inference, significantly improving the zero-shot generalization capabilities of visual language models [3]. Paper 3: Knowledge-Guided Part Segmentation - A new framework is proposed that utilizes structural knowledge to enhance the segmentation of fine-grained object parts, improving understanding of complex structures [5][6]. Paper 4: TopicGeo: An Efficient Unified Framework for Geolocation - TopicGeo presents a unified framework for geolocation that improves computational efficiency and accuracy by directly matching query images with reference images [9]. Paper 5: Vision-Language Interactive Relation Mining for Open-Vocabulary Scene Graph Generation - This paper explores a model that enhances the understanding of relationships in open-vocabulary scene graph generation through multimodal interaction learning [11]. Paper 6: VGMamba: Attribute-to-Location Clue Reasoning for Quantity-Agnostic 3D Visual Grounding - The authors propose a mechanism that combines attribute and spatial information to improve the accuracy of 3D visual grounding tasks [13]. Paper 7: Meta-Learning Dynamic Center Distance: Hard Sample Mining for Learning with Noisy Labels - A new metric called Dynamic Center Distance is introduced to enhance the learning process in the presence of noisy labels by focusing on hard samples [15]. Paper 8: Learning Separable Fine-Grained Representation via Dendrogram Construction from Coarse Labels for Fine-grained Visual Recognition - The paper presents a method for learning fine-grained representations from coarse labels without predefined category numbers, enhancing adaptability to dynamic semantic structures [17]. Paper 9: Category-Specific Selective Feature Enhancement for Long-Tailed Multi-Label Image Classification - This research addresses the issue of label imbalance in multi-label image classification by enhancing feature sensitivity for underrepresented categories [19]. Paper 10: Partially Matching Submap Helps: Uncertainty Modeling and Propagation for Text to Point Cloud Localization - The authors redefine the task of text to point cloud localization by allowing partial spatial matches, improving the model's ability to handle real-world ambiguities [21].
GCL Announces Close of Subsidiary’s Offer for Ban Leong Technologies Limited with Compulsory Acquisition and Delisting to follow
Globenewswire· 2025-07-02 12:11
Core Viewpoint - GCL Global Holdings Ltd has successfully closed its voluntary unconditional cash offer for Ban Leong Technologies Limited, acquiring approximately 96.59% of the total issued shares, leading to a suspension of trading on the Singapore Stock Exchange due to a drop in public float below the required threshold [2][5]. Company Summary - GCL Global Holdings Ltd is a leading provider of games and entertainment, with a focus on bridging Asian-developed intellectual property to a global audience [9]. - Epicsoft Asia Pte. Ltd., a wholly-owned subsidiary of GCL Global Pte. Ltd., is a premier distributor of interactive entertainment software in Taiwan, Hong Kong, and Southeast Asia [12]. - Ban Leong Technologies Limited, incorporated in Singapore, specializes in the wholesale and distribution of computer peripherals and multimedia products, with a significant presence in IT accessories, gaming, and smart technology [13]. Offer Details - The offer closed with valid acceptances for 104,122,998 shares, which is approximately 96.59% of the total issued shares, including 30,318,400 shares from the Managing Director and his wife [3][4]. - The total number of issued shares for Ban Leong is 107,796,700, excluding treasury shares [8]. Market Impact - The public float of Ban Leong has fallen below 10%, triggering a trading suspension by the Singapore Stock Exchange, with GCL indicating no intention to restore the public float [5].
